Output 45a754566a1b608a2c4e932e6994a7725bfd14a7032ff885d20fed43e3fa3078:0

value
1258019242
script pubkey
OP_0 OP_PUSHBYTES_20 bbf8808fa851ab474faebbb890bd59a94570e1e3
address
tb1qh0ugprag2x45wnawhwufp02e49zhpc0r5wzuhs
transaction
45a754566a1b608a2c4e932e6994a7725bfd14a7032ff885d20fed43e3fa3078
spent
true